WARNING: QtLibraryInfo(PyQt5): could not find translations with base name 'qtwebengine'! These translations will not be collected.
时间: 2024-04-18 10:24:43 浏览: 28
这个警告是由于在 PyQt5 中找不到名为 'qtwebengine' 的翻译文件,导致无法收集这些翻译文件。这可能会影响到在 Qt WebEngine 模块中显示的一些文本的本地化。要解决这个问题,你可以尝试以下几种方法:
1. 确保你的 PyQt5 版本与 QtWebEngine 版本兼容。如果不兼容,尝试升级 PyQt5 或 QtWebEngine。
2. 检查你的 PyQt5 安装是否完整。有时候翻译文件可能会丢失或损坏。尝试重新安装 PyQt5。
3. 检查你的系统语言设置是否正确。确保系统语言设置与你期望的翻译语言相匹配。
4. 忽略这个警告。如果你不依赖这个模块的翻译功能,可以忽略这个警告。
希望这些方法能够帮助你解决问题!如果问题仍然存在,请提供更多详细信息,以便我能够更好地帮助你。
相关问题
Could not find a version that satisfies the requirement PyQt5.QtWidgets (from versions: )
在安装PyQt5时,可能会出现找不到满足要求的PyQt5.QtWidgets版本的情况。这可能是因为您的Python环境中缺少必要的依赖项或者您的PyQt5版本过低。您可以尝试以下方法解决该问题:
1. 确保您的Python环境中已经安装了必要的依赖项,例如sip和PyQt5的依赖项。您可以使用以下命令安装这些依赖项:
```
pip install sip
pip install PyQt5-sip
```
2. 如果您的PyQt5版本过低,也可能会导致找不到满足要求的PyQt5.QtWidgets版本的问题。您可以尝试升级您的PyQt5版本,使用以下命令:
```
pip install --upgrade PyQt5
```
3. 如果以上方法都无法解决问题,您可以尝试更换PyQt5的安装源,例如使用豆瓣源进行安装。您可以使用以下命令:
```
pip install PyQt5 -i http://pypi.douban.com/simple/ --trusted-host pypi.douban.com
```
相关问题:
Could not find a version that satisfies the requirement PyQt5.QtWebEngineWidgets (from versions: none)
这个错误提示是因为在安装 PyQt5 时没有安装 QtWebEngine 模块。可以通过以下命令安装:
```
pip install PyQtWebEngine
```
如果还是出现类似的错误提示,可以尝试更新 pip 和 PyQt5:
```
pip install --upgrade pip
pip install --upgrade PyQt5
```